A health talk on obesity, organised in collaboration with the University Medical Service Office of The Chinese University of Hong Kong (CUHK), was held on 14 May 2026. The event aimed to increase obesity awareness within the community, and aligned with World Obesity Day and supported the HKSAR Government's inaugural Action Plan on Weight Management. The government's three-year initiative, starting with the theme of "Raise Awareness" in the first year, promotes multisectoral efforts to combat obesity through health education, community programmes, and lifestyle modification. During the event, Dr Andrea Luk, president of the HKASO, shared expert insights on evidence-based strategies for weight management and practical approaches to improve metabolic health.
